Influential psychologist (1875–1961) recognized as the founder of analytical psychology. TLS signed “C. G. Jung,” one page, 8.25 x 6, personal letterhead, May 7, 1955. Letter to a collector which originally accompanied a signed magazine. In full: “Analytical Psychology deals with facts, and it interferes with no religion, i.e. confession, since having a certain adherence to a special creed depends upon your personal choice, while psychology tries to understand the phenomena underlying all forms of religion. I make an exception in your case by signing the picture of ‘Time.’” Accompanied by the original mailing envelope. In fine condition. RRAuction COA.
